Political Power Shift

The initial endorsement of Roe v. Wade by evangelical leaders shifted dramatically as figures like Jerry and Paul sought to galvanize a politically powerful religious right. Their campaign, underpinned by a desire to resist government pressure for desegregation in evangelical universities, strategically used abortion as a rallying cry to mobilize voters. This movement ultimately reshaped the political landscape, leading to significant changes in support for various social issues, including the Equal Rights Amendment.
